SQL实用语句

1.sql表导出到指定位置excel表(例如:将NorthwindCS.dbo.产品表导出到D盘)

EXEC master..xp_cmdshell 'bcp NorthwindCS.dbo.产品 out d:\temp1.xls -c -q -S"OFFICE-DC01" -U"sa" -P"yourpassword'
--T-SQL代码:
--EXEC master..xp_cmdshell 'bcp 库名.dbo.表名out c:\Temp.xls -c -q -S"servername" -U"sa" -P""'
--参数:S 是SQL服务器名;U是用户;P是密码
--说明:还可以导出文本文件等多种格式
--如果是自己新建立的登录用户,需要具有服务器角色sysadmin权限,否则不具备架构权限。

2.查看数据库版本

SELECT  SERVERPROPERTY('productversion'), SERVERPROPERTY ('productlevel'), SERVERPROPERTY ('edition')